What are induction hobs?

Induction hobs are becoming increasingly popular in home kitchens, offering an elegant and efficient alternative to traditional gas stoves.

These innovative devices use electromagnetic technology to directly heat pots and pans, allowing for faster cooking and precise temperature control.

Why are induction hobs important?

Induction cooktops are revolutionizing the way we cook, and for good reason. They’re not just a fancy gadget—they’re a game-changer for your wallet and the planet.

These energy-saving wonders can help you save on your utility bills while reducing your home’s carbon footprint. Induction cooktops are about 5-10% more efficient than conventional electric cooktops and up to three times more efficient than gas cooktops, according to Energy Star.

Overall, induction cooking is not only faster and more thorough — it’s also a cleaner, safer option for our homes and the environment.

How induction hobs help you save energy and take care of your health

Switching to an induction cooktop is an upgrade for your kitchen. These electric appliances cook food faster, which means less time spent operating the appliance and lower energy bills. They’re also easy to clean—no more scrubbing away burnt-on messes.

But the benefits don’t stop there. Unlike gas stoves, induction cooktops don’t release harmful methane or other pollutants into your home. That means cleaner indoor air and a reduced risk of respiratory problems like asthma. It’s a win-win for your health and your wallet.

And the best part? You can take part in this kitchen revolution without breaking the bank. Thanks to the Inflation Reduction Act, you can get an induction cooktop for free or at a significant discount.

The government is offering rebates of up to $840 on qualifying electric stoves, enough to cover the cost of a portable unit or a significant portion of the price of a full-size model.
